Manga Review: Change 123

Change 123 follows two high-schoolers, Motoko Gettou and Kosukegawa Teruharu. Motoko was raised by three master martial artists.  The training that each provided was so intense that Motoko developed split personalities to deal with each set of training. Collectively, these personalities are known was HiFuMi; individually, they are Hibiki, Fujiko, and Mikiri.

Kosukegawa, on the other hand, is a fairly normal otaku.  His only defining trait is his passion for Kamen Raider (a parody of Kamen Rider). Perhaps the only thing he loves more than Kamen Raider is Motoko and each of her personalities.

Mangaka of the Week: Yoshihiro Togashi

At age 20, with his debut manga, Yoshihiro Togashi won the 1986 Tezuka Award, the most prestigious award for new mangakas, for his work on Buttobi Straight. Togashi-sensei is also notable for writing and drawing both Yu Yu Hakusho and Hunter x Hunter, both being hugely popular and the former winning the 1994 Shogakukan Manga Award. Interestingly, he is married to Naoko Takeuchi, the author of Sailor Moon, with whom he has two children.
